A new approach to non-mydriatic portable fundus imaging.
Faizal HafizRenoh Johnson ChalakkalSheng Chiong HongGlenn LindeRoger HuBen O'KeeffeYim BoobinPublished in: Expert review of medical devices (2022)
The proposed design blends the structural simplicity of the 'off-axis illumination with the wide field of view and uniform illumination of the 'ring' illumination. Moreover, the camera is designed to work with Android-based smartphones, which can easily be mounted and interfaced. The efficacy of the proposed camera is determined by ocular safety analysis and comparative evaluation with a table-top fundus camera. The results convincingly demonstrate the ability of the proposed camera as a primary driver of a wide-scale screening program in both clinical and remote resource constraint environments.
